As part of efforts to enhance the quality of its workforce, First Bank of Nigeria Plc has graduated a set of students from its FirstAcademy Foundation School.
Speaking at the event which marked the end of the sixteen weeks intensive programme, Group Managing Director/Chief Executive Officer, First Bank, Mr. Bisi Onasanya said the FirstAcademy was specifically established to provide a strategic platform for competence development, knowledge management, culture change, and overall organisational transformation.
According to him, the aim of the commercial bank is to continually invest in its workforce in order to uphold superior performance and sustain shareholders’ value.
Onasanya added: “FirstAcademy is the first corporate academy of its kind in Nigeria and we are affiliated to the Global Association of Corporate Universities and Academies and the World Institute of Action Learning.”
Adesulure Oluwafunmilade won the Overall Best Performing Student Award; Munonye Ignatius, the Best Performing Finance and Accounting Award; Ozodinobi Chinasa and Nwokike Emmanuel, Best Performing Students Basic Credit respectively, Odiaonye Kingsley won the Best Performing Student Basic Economic; amongst others.
Commenting on the event, Head, Human Capital Management and Development of First Bank, Mrs. Ayodele Jaiyesinmi said “with the intense, war for talent within our industry and the bold steps taken by the bank to attract and retain the best talent available in the market, we believe the FirstAcademy provides us with a commanding platform for winning wars. We are therefore proud to say that we have successfully created another elite group of first bankers.”
